A five Megawatt solar plant is being constructed in Watson Lake, Yukon in partnership with Kaska First Utilities, and ATCO electric. The new project is expected to be up and running by 2027.

The Yukon Electoral District Boundaries Commission held its first public hearing to discuss proposed changes to Yukon's electoral ridings in Watson Lake. Close to 35 people attended the meeting.
